Find the compound interest on Rs. $12500$ at $8$% per annum for $9$ months compounded quarterly .
Principal = 12500, Rate = 8% per annum (2% per quarter), Time = 9 months (3 quarters). Amount = 12500 * (1 + 0.02)^3 = 12500 * 1.061208 = 13265.1. Interest = 13265.1 - 12500 = 765.1.
For compounding quarterly over 9 months, we use three periods with a quarterly interest rate of 2%. Using the compound interest formula, the final amount is calculated as 12500 multiplied by (1 + 2/100) cubed, which equals 12500 multiplied by 1.061208. This gives a total amount of Rs. 13265.1, meaning the compound interest earned is 13265.1 minus 12500, resulting in Rs. 765.1. The calculated compound interest is therefore Rs. 765.
